The reduction of nitroarenes to corresponding amines is such a kind of classical organic reaction that it was widely applied in industry. However, the existence of alkylthio group in the nitroarenes deactivates most catalysts and degrades the reaction selectivity for the target products. Here in this paper, the CO selective reduction of nitroarenes was firstly introduced to reduce the alkylthio nitroarenes.The CO selective reduction of 4-propylthio-2-nitroaniline catalyzed by Ru3(CO)12 complex with NEt3, TPP or thermoregulated phase transfer phosphine ligand PEO-DPPPA were studied. Under their optimal conditions, the conversions of the substrate are respectively 90%,83%and 70%, while the selectivity of the product up-reaches 98%. When Ru3(CO)12 / PEO-DPPPA was used for the reaction, it could be recovered in aqueous phase and recycled several times.Three procedures to prepare 4-propylthio-2-nitro-aniline, a key intermediate for Albendazole, were also investigated in the paper. The results shown that the procedure catalyzed by sodium hydroxide was the best as the conversion of the substrate under this condition out-rival others to be 95%.
